Finding Serenity: The Allure of a Calming Bedroom
When it comes to creating a peaceful sanctuary in your home, the approach taken by Nina and Craig Plummer in their Edinburgh apartment serves as a brilliant blueprint. As the founders of Ellei Home, they transform their living space into a haven of tranquility, employing a palette of soft colors and natural materials that truly embody their aesthetic ethos.
Embracing a Soft Color Palette
The muted tones that characteristically flow through the Plummer home are pivotal in achieving a soothing environment. Their bedroom features walls limewashed in a warm neutral hue, an inviting choice that is not only aesthetic but practical as Nina points out, “The process is easy and very forgiving.” These colors allow for flexibility in style, embracing texture and warmth. By opting for a subdued palette, homeowners can create spaces that feel expansive and serene.
Curating Thoughtful Furnishings
What truly sets this bedroom apart is the intentional selection of furniture and decor. Each piece tells a story, enhancing the overall atmosphere of calmness. The OGK Safari Daybed, a creation of Danish architect Ole Gjerlov-Knudsen, combines nostalgia with function, showcasing how history can beautifully merge with modern living. Enriching Your Space with Texture
Textiles play a crucial role in creating a plush and inviting bedroom. The Plummers favor items that add depth and comfort, such as hand-dyed velvet cushion covers and soft linen bed linens. Light that Sings and Soothes
Lighting is another critical element in establishing the right atmosphere. The Plummer's choice of simple yet elegant porcelain beaker lights complements their serene aesthetic. The Koushi Lamp, handmade in Paris, is a tribute to craftsmanship that may resonate with homeowners wishing to enhance their space with thoughtfully designed lighting elements that contribute to a cozy ambiance.
